The Perfect Crust

The foundation of a great pepperoni pizza lies in its crust. The ideal crust should be thin and crispy, with a subtle crunch that gives way to a soft and airy interior. It should have a golden-brown hue and a slightly charred aroma, hinting at the perfect balance between crispiness and chewiness.

The Tangy Sauce

The sauce is the canvas upon which the flavors of pepperoni pizza come to life. It should be rich and tangy, with a vibrant red color and a smooth texture. The acidity of the tomatoes should be balanced by a hint of sweetness, creating a harmonious base for the other toppings.

The Savory Pepperoni

Pepperoni is the star of the show, adding a burst of savory goodness to every bite. The slices should be thinly sliced and evenly distributed, creating a vibrant mosaic of flavor. The pepperoni should have a slightly spicy kick that complements the tangy sauce, while its smoky undertones add a touch of complexity.

The Gooey Cheese

Stretchy, gooey cheese is the glue that holds a pepperoni pizza together. It should be a blend of mozzarella and cheddar, providing a rich, creamy texture and a satisfying pull. The cheese should melt evenly, creating a blanket of cheesy goodness that covers every inch of the pizza.

The Aromatic Herbs

A sprinkle of aromatic herbs adds a touch of freshness and complexity to pepperoni pizza. Oregano and basil are the most common choices, their earthy and slightly minty flavors complementing the bold flavors of the pepperoni and cheese.

The Finishing Touches

The final touches on a pepperoni pizza can make all the difference. A drizzle of olive oil adds a touch of richness and a hint of fruity acidity. A sprinkle of grated Parmesan cheese adds a salty, nutty flavor that enhances the overall taste experience.

FAQ

Q: What is the best way to reheat pepperoni pizza?
A: For a crispy crust, reheat the pizza in a preheated oven at 400°F for 10-15 minutes.

Q: Can I add other toppings to pepperoni pizza?
A: Sure! Popular additions include onions, mushrooms, green peppers, and olives.

Q: What is the difference between pepperoni and salami?
A: Pepperoni is a cured sausage made with a blend of pork and beef, while salami is typically made with pork only. Pepperoni also has a slightly spicier flavor.

Q: Can I make pepperoni pizza at home?
A: Absolutely! With pre-made dough and sauce, you can create a delicious pepperoni pizza in the comfort of your own kitchen.

Q: What is the best dipping sauce for pepperoni pizza?
A: Marinara sauce, ranch dressing, and garlic butter are all popular choices for dipping pepperoni pizza.
